摘要
The interaction of four tetracyclines (tetracycline, oxytetracycline, chlortetracycline and methacycline) with bovine serum albumin is studied fluorometrically. It is demonstrated that these tetracyclines exhibit the main features of fluorescent probes; increase of their fluorescence and quantum yield both in mixtures with bovine serum albumin and in non-polar, organic solvents, accompanied by blue shift of fluorescence emission maximum. The thermodynamic values ΔH and ΔS of the reaction of binding of tetracyclines to bovine serum albumin have been determined fluorometrically. The results reveal that the binding of tetracyclines to bovine serum albumin is due mainly to non-polar (hydrophobic) interactions. It has been found that the divalent metal ions are not involved in the binding of tetracyclines to bovine serum albumin at least at pH 10·5.
